The video discusses the protection of the General Sherman tree, the largest tree in the world, from fire damage. It highlights the use of advanced materials for fire protection and the efforts of over 2100 people in safeguarding the grove. The video also emphasizes the importance of protecting iconic landscape features and assesses the potential losses of giant sequoias due to fire.
